Summary: Spark Driver process not terminating on Kubernetes

We are migrating from YARN to Kubernetes (K8s). The simple program below
experiences a driver hang when running in K8s but completes successfully when
running in YARN.
{code:java}
object TestSparkJobHanging {
def main(args: Array[String]): Unit = {
val spark = SparkSession
.builder()
.getOrCreate()
// executorService is not daemon thread
val executorService = Executors.newFixedThreadPool(6)
// submit 1 task to executor
val runnableTask: Runnable = new Runnable {
def run(): Unit = {
spark.read.json(args(0)).write.parquet(args(1))
}
}
val future = executorService.submit(runnableTask)
future.get()
}
} {code}
The root cause of this issue lies in the architectural differences between YARN
and Kubernetes. When Spark runs in cluster mode on YARN, the driver program
terminates by calling System.exit(). However, in K8s, the driver needs to wait
for all non-daemon threads to exit.
Questions:
# Has this issue been addressed in the latest Spark version?
# If not, is this the expected behavior? Do we have plans to make the behavior
consistent between YARN and Kubernetes (K8s)?
